Nazim appeals 11-year jail sentence

Former Defense Minister Colonel (Retired) Mohamed Nazim، who is sentenced for 11 years of prison for charges of possession of dangerous weaponry has appealed his verdict in the High Court.
Nazim’s defense attorneys have confirmed the news.
Nazim’s lawyers stated that although the summary report of the Nazim’s trial has not been issued yet، the appeal is made to the High Court.
Nazim’s sentence’s appeal is due at 2:00pm today.
Meanwhile، Nazim is in Singapore، attending to his medical condition.
The verdict issued on Nazim states that Nazim is found guilty for possessing dangerous weaponry – handgun، three bullets and a pendrive that were found in G. Anif، on 18th January 2015. The verdict further states that Nazim was unable to present evidences that would falsify the charges.
